Out of Activations for READER

I have a problem with reader in that I cannot activate it on my X50v. Between the ROM update, then a replacement unit, then a forced hard reset ... the activation site is now telling me I have used up my allotment of activations.

There is a form you can submit to request an additional activation ... so I did that. However, it immediately returned a DENIED message.

There was another form you could fill out to have an actual person respond to you. So I did that. At the end it says an MS person will contact you in 2 business days. It has been a week and I have heard nothing.

Is there any END USER way to manage your activations? Can I go in and clear out the old ones so I can get back up and running on Reader? :rolling:

Ebooks will never take off with crap like this. I have dozens of purchased books that I have read over the years that are now completely inaccessible.

MSReader Issue

Sorry, I had the same issue and finally gave up on Microsoft doing anything about it. They didn't seem to care that there are always extended circumstances and we might need things just reset.

The work around is to simply created another Hotmail Address (I already had one that was hotmail.com so I created one that is Hotmail.net).

There is a .dll called secrep.dll. You may be able to make a copy of that onto your desktop, and instead of reactivating, just copy the .dll file back to your PPC. Not sure it will work, though.

I had the same MS Reader error a couple of years ago, right after I had purchased about $70 worth of books on sale. I finally got it reactivated after about a week. I read those books and have not purchased MSReader books since then. I read palm, formerly Peanut Press, then Palm Digital Media, now eReader. Their DRM is linked to my credit card. If I change my card, I can change all of the books, even the ones on my bookshelf. I have the Pro version of the Reader which is excellent.
